嵌入式培训学习心得:嵌入式学习感言
时间:2019-02-19 00:00:00
来源:信盈达
作者:信盈达
时间过得很快,转眼间在信盈达已经过去了四个半多月,培训学习也步入了尾声。在四个半多月时间里,通过信盈达工程师们的耐心教导和良好的学习氛围,我学会了很多,也收获了很多。不仅是知识上、技能上得到提高,学习方法和分析问题处理问题能力也得到很大的提高。
来信盈达培训之前,我是一个已经毕业两年的光电企业的一名制造工程师。但是这份职业不理想,由于此行业对个人兴趣爱好和发展局限性,经过半年的思虑,重新做了职业规划,选择了往嵌入式方向发展。在同学的介绍下,就选择了深圳信盈达科技有限公司广州分公司作为入行职业培训的平台。
由于大学和嵌入式相关课程学习很少,除了C语言,其他基本都没有接触过。所以我基础较薄弱,好在这里课程安排比较合理,也很适合我。
培训开始阶段,重新学习一遍C语言,让我对C语言有更透彻理解,比如指针理解和使用,结构体思想编程,模块化编程,让我编程思路更清晰。
接下来是M4课程,虽然开始接触高端单片机比较难,经过老师的耐心答疑,和网课的清晰的分析讲解,与我不懈劳累地去学习、思考总结,学到后面就觉得不那么难。慢慢地我就学会了M4和相关的STM32芯片的学习方法。比如说,拿到新一块单片机开发板,首先看看开发板原理图,有哪些模块功能,哪些片外外设芯片,芯片引脚连线图,再去研究这个主控芯片技术手册,比如这款芯片的内核,偏上外设,总线图,哪个外设连接到哪个时钟线,主控芯片的引脚如何和其他片外模块芯片连接。接下来就是一个模块一个功能去学习,功能模块化编程,首先要列好框架,写好思路然后在去编写,编写完后去调试运行。M4课程学完后,信盈达工程师有安排相关项目给我们去做,把之前学到的M4各个模块知识连串起来。开始做项目感觉不知如何下手了,授课工程给我们分析项目框架、思路后我们也就觉得其实也没那么难,可以把大项目划分为好几个小功能去实现。
M4课程学习完之后,接下就是嵌入式系统Linux学习,Linux太难了,信心受到很大的打击。内容概念超多,知识点抽象。苏工给我们开导 “linux系统是很多工程师经多年努力慢慢完善的,我们现在学会移植、裁剪,使用就好……”后,学习的节奏、心理也就没那么压力了。Linxu系统编程、驱动编程让我对操作系统有更好领悟,嵌入式Linux系统学习方向也清晰了。虽然说linux只是学了框架性内容,但其学习方法精髓,遇到问题处理思想,往后根据工作需要再板块细化学习的方向也很明确。
还有让我感觉有很大提升的是英文资料的阅读能力,专业术语知识面也广阔了。
在信盈达的学习时间即将结束,接下来的就是制作简历,复习回顾学过的知识,重温总结项目所涉及的技术知识点,准备再次踏上职业之路。希望这次的转行决定不会让我后悔,半年的辛苦付出,让我后续的路走得会更加坚定。
最后我想说的是,感谢信盈达,感谢这里的工程师们的耐心讲解指导答疑,感谢老师们给我营造良好的学习氛围,给我提供学习的资料和项目实践器材。祝信盈达的老师们身体健康万事如意!信盈达越办越好!